About

Guanella Pass Campground is a campground, located at Guanella Pass Rd, Idaho Springs, CO 80452, USA. They can be contacted via phone at +1 303-567-3000, visit their website www.recreation.gov for more detailed information.

Location :
Guanella Pass Rd, Idaho Springs, CO 80452, USA

  • Dan Windmueller
    16 November 2017

    The Campground is technically closed from September-Spring but the gate is left open for some odd reason, that being said, on Nov. 4 we camped outside the Campground within a few hundred meters along Guanella pass road where there are lots of great campsites with fire rings, parking etc.. the vault toilets at the Guanella Pass parking lot were open.

  • Kiefer Thomas
    24 September 2017

    As far as Campgrounds go, this is a good one. Fire rings exist, developed spaces, some signage and it's super easy to access. It's close to both the top of Guanella Pass and Georgetown. The only downside, is that during summer weekends, it WILL get noisy and rather busy. But, it is heavily forested.
    Recommended.
